MySQL 交叉连接技术指南(mysql交叉连接)
MySQL 交叉连接技术指南
MySQL 是一个非常有用的数据库,它提供了一系列常用的 SQL 语言,用户可以方便地对数据进行查询、筛选、更新、删除等操作。其中,交叉连接(Cross Join)技术是一种常用的 SQL 查询方法,它能帮助我们获取多个表中的数据,从而得出有意义的结果。下面我们来介绍下 MySQL 交叉连接技术的知识。
MySQL 交叉连接语句格式如下:
SELECT *
FROM T1 CROSS JOIN T2WHERE ...
T1 和 T2 分别表示第一个表和第二个表,WHERE子句用于表示条件查询,如果没有WHERE语句,则是笛卡尔积查询。
MySQL 交叉连接的作用是把两个数据表的行两两组合,形成一个新的数据表,这是一种获取多表数据的非常有用的技术。比如,假设有两个表Users和Orders,Users表包含用户的个人信息,Orders表记录用户的订单信息,我们可以使用MySQL 交叉连接技术查询订单表中某个用户的订单信息,代码如下:
“`sql
SELECT Users.Name, Orders.ID, Orders.Time
FROM Users CROSS JOIN Orders
WHERE Users.ID = Orders.UserID;
上述代码中,Users表和Orders表通过CROSS JOIN查询,使用WHERE子句指定了Users.ID等于Orders.UserID,表示查询某个用户的订单信息。
总而言之,MySQL 交叉连接技术是一种常用的数据库操作,能够将两个数据表行两两组合,帮助我们获取复杂的数据。在使用 MySQL 查询时,建议使用交叉连接技术,以节约开发时间和资源。